WebPROFINET vs Ethernet: Overview, Roles, and Implementation PROFINET is the Industrial Ethernet solution created by PROFIBUS and PROFINET International (PI). Ethernet is … PROFINET is an Industrial Ethernet solution. It is a communication protocol to exchange data between controllers and devices. Controllers can be PLCs, DCSs, or PACs. Devices can be I/O blocks, vision systems, RFID readers, drives, process instruments, proxies, or even other controllers. PROFINET sits on … See more IEEE 802.3specifies the standards that makeup Ethernet. Ethernet sits on Layer 1 (physical layer) and Layer 2 (data link layer) of the ISO/OSI model. PROFINET does not require specialized switches. PROFINET projects can employ standard Ethernet switches that satisfy the minimum requirements of 100 Mbit/s IEEE 802.3 and full-duplex transmission.
